Transport solutions aid people obtain to and from medical appointments, shopping facilities, and various other areas in the neighborhood. Some elderly housing facilities and also community groups offer transport services. Numerous public transportation agencies have services for people with disabilities.

You could delay or protect against the requirement for long-term care by remaining healthy and independent. Talk with your doctor about your medical as well as family members background and way of life. She or he might recommend activities you can take to enhance your health and wellness. Healthy eating, regular exercise, not smoking cigarettes, and also restricted alcohol consumption of alcohol can assist you remain healthy.


In thinking of long-term treatment, it is crucial to take into consideration where you will live as you age and how your location of residence can best support your requirements if you can no much longer completely look after yourself. The majority of people prefer to remain in their own home for as long as possible.

It can be challenging to decide regarding whether you or a liked one needs to leave house. Sometimes, decisions regarding where to take care of a relative require to be made promptly, for instance, when a sudden injury needs a brand-new care plan. Various other times, a household has a while to search for the very best place to take care of a senior relative.


A lot of us wish to remain in our very own residences. Concurring that you will not put somebody in an assisted living facility may shut the door to the right treatment option for your family. The fact is that for some diseases and for some people, expert health and wellness treatment in a you can try this out long-lasting treatment facility is the only affordable option.

Despite the area in which support is provided, at the highest degree there are two kinds of care, competent treatment (treatment) as well as custodial care (non-medical treatment). Competent treatment defines clinical services, such as physical therapy, catheter treatment, and administering medicines using IV, that can be given only by knowledgeable or licensed clinical workers.


Custodial care is typical for seniors with Alzheimer's or dementia, as well as for sickly, redirected here senior adults. Both experienced and custodial care can be provided at home, in adult day care, or in a residential care setup, such as an assisted living facility, an assisted living neighborhood, or a grown-up foster treatment house.

There are several differences between assisted living as well as memory care (in-home care). Commonly, the staff-to-resident ratio in memory care is reduced, visit homepage allowing locals a higher degree of treatment.


Security in memory treatment is increased as well as exterior accessibility is limited to avoid roaming. Different kinds of leisure tasks are organized with less offsite outings. Memory care is extra expensive than assisted living by about 25%. State and local expenses are available below.
